Transaction 20cad641f9ccf91ca1b2da8025d57fe5aae8c989a5ce83c4e9e52851f338a97c
1 Input
2 Outputs
- 20cad641f9ccf91ca1b2da8025d57fe5aae8c989a5ce83c4e9e52851f338a97c:0
- 20cad641f9ccf91ca1b2da8025d57fe5aae8c989a5ce83c4e9e52851f338a97c:1
value 38000000
address 35ShN6o9T9zsSMMpHTB9Jb3Gu4g95gZpdK
value 49743200
address 14HUuZvcqGQuFXQ25q4GKpPTcqUNrZFS77